The collection agency is not required to actually validate the debt and provide information to the consumer. Example, I disputed a debt as valid. The return validation consisted of a one line sentence: "The consumer owes the debt." This is not to me or to any reasonable person validation. The collection agency should be required to at least furnish enough information to allow the consumer to recognize or dispute the debt. That information ideally would be a copy of the original application and a copy of the final billing statement.
Failure to properly validate the debt as described by furnishing final billing statement and original application would invoke the consumer's rights to have all further collection activity immediately barred and the ability of the consumer to have the debt IMMEDIATELY removed from their credit report. All too often it takes years to have false or misleading information removed from a consumer's credit report.
A credit reporting agency should be required to immediately comply with information regarding disputed debt and completely remove any reference to the debt. As an example, I am attempting to have a time barred paid lien removed from my Credit Report. 2 of the 3 bureaus immediately removed, 1 refuses to remove. I have sent documentation from the court, the original creditor, from the office of probate judge all to no avail. Without a remedy, I am left with a false item on my credit report.
